Transaction db1f0c9431d29aeeb81ce6786563acf03610303ccfd83d0a0b7badac8afdeeeb
1 Input
1 Output
-
db1f0c9431d29aeeb81ce6786563acf03610303ccfd83d0a0b7badac8afdeeeb:0
- value
- 655609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a78bad9b5ab160e6b6c8697f455e7d483f2cc4b OP_EQUAL
- address
- 3CrazQXiRDPYSS9R65367CXP3FYAbLB6cc